NLTK :: Natural Language Toolkit
网站介绍
NLTK(自然语言工具包)是一个功能强大的Python库,旨在为语言学家、工程师、学生、教育工作者、研究人员以及工业用户提供丰富的自然语言处理工具。该库提供超过50个语料库和词汇资源,适用于多种操作系统,包括Windows、Mac OS X和Linux,且为开源项目。
功能特点
- 学习资源:NLTK包含手把手的指南,介绍编程基础和计算语言学主题。
- 全面的API文档:易于访问的API参考,帮助用户快速上手。
- 多样的示例:提供丰富的示例,帮助用户理解如何处理和分析自然语言。
- 社区支持:通过讨论论坛和GitHub页面,用户可以获得支持和参与项目开发。
- 可用性:NLTK被赞誉为“教学和处理计算语言学的优秀工具”。
示例使用
NLTK允许用户轻松分词和标记文本,以下是一个简单的示例:
import nltk
sentence = "At eight o'clock on Thursday morning Arthur didn't feel very good."
tokens = nltk.word_tokenize(sentence)
tagged = nltk.pos_tag(tokens)
用户可以使用NLTK的强大功能来识别命名实体和进行复杂的语言分析。
相关链接
NLTK是一个自由、开源的社区驱动项目,适合各种背景的用户使用与研究。

数据统计
相关导航
暂无评论...